To check for termites in walls, gently tap on …Drywood termites regularly infest wood in attics which can become excruciatingly hot in the summertime. To kill termites using heat, the interior of the wood, where the termites are living, must be heated to at least 120℉ for a period of time. Higher temperatures kill the Drywood termites faster.After that, you can start repairing the damage. There are certain things you need to do for proper repair. The vast majority of termites have white or cream-colored bodies. Almost all worker termites lack pigmentation, and workers make up most of a colony. Termite eggs and larvae are white and often translucent. Most termite soldiers have white bodies—though their heads are darker.Here are the two main types of termite damage: Surface Damage. Dampwood. Light to dark brown. Up to 1 inch long. Drywood. Light to dark brown. Up to 3/4 inch long. The four most common types of termites in Pennsylvania are Eastern Subterranean, Formosan Subterranean, Dampwood and Drywood. Eastern Subterranean termites are light brown to black in color and up to 1/2 inch long.Drywall is a common building material used in homes and businesses. If there are signs of termite damage, repair or replace the affected drywall. 4. thai girlfriendlunch in the loopairbnb type websites The national average cost of termite treatment can range from $200 to $900. This means that the average termite treatment cost is around $500. However, it’s not unusual to see homeowners spend as much as $2,500 for a whole-home treatment.
